2026 International Conference on Contemporary Management
The International Conference on Contemporary Management Trends in the Age of Artificial Intelligence aims to bring together scholars, practitioners, and industry leaders to explore how AI is reshaping management theories and practices. As artificial intelligence transforms organizational structures, decision-making processes, and leadership dynamics, this conference seeks to foster interdisciplinary dialogue and share cutting-edge research on innovation, ethics, sustainability, and strategic management in the AI-driven era.
We invite contributions that examine emerging challenges and opportunities at the intersection of AI and management, providing insights into the future of work, governance, and organizational transformation.
